Part 1. How to Restore Files from Trash on Mac

The way many people use to delete files on Mac is dragging and dropping them to the trash bin directly. If you accidentally deleted files in this way, then you can simple to recover deleted files from trash on Mac. Click on the trash bin, then select the files you want to restore. Next, right-click on it and select 'Put Back'. That’s it. All the restored files will be put back to their original folders or directories.

What happens when you empty the Mac trash?

All the files you deleted from the Mac trash bin are still in the Capsule on your Mac but been marked as deleted files and invisible. Space they once occupied is marked as space available for new data. Once the new data is generated, the deleted files will be overwritten, disappeared permanently. In this case, to Mac restore from trash, the reasonable action is to stop your Mac and prepare for the data recovery. The sooner the better. Otherwise, there is little chance to put back deleted files from the trash in Mac.

Many users had the experience that only after they clicked the 'Empty Trash', did they find that some of the files are still very important. Then it is a big issue that if there is any method to recover files from Mac trash. Luckily, the answer is yes. The truth is that when you emptied the trash, you didn't really remove those files from your harddisk. Actually, you just erased the drive's directory entries and it is possible to recover files from Mac as long as the space those files used to occupy was not overwritten by new files.
